25239 is a odd composite number that follows 25238 and precedes 25240. It is composed of 8 distinct factors: 1, 3, 47, 141, 179, 537, 8413, 25239. Its prime factorization can be written as 3 × 47 × 179. 25239 is classified as a deficient number based on the sum of its proper divisors. In computer science, 25239 is represented as 110001010010111 in binary and 6297 in hexadecimal.
